From e82587336695f14283987c9aa0bfd775b520856d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Peter Zijlstra Date: Tue, 2 Jun 2020 14:24:47 +0200 Subject: x86, kcsan: Remove __no_kcsan_or_inline usage Now that KCSAN relies on -tsan-distinguish-volatile we no longer need the annotation for constant_test_bit(). Remove it. Signed-off-by: Peter Zijlstra (Intel) --- arch/x86/include/asm/bitops.h | 6 +----- 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 5 deletions(-) diff --git a/arch/x86/include/asm/bitops.h b/arch/x86/include/asm/bitops.h index 35460fef39b8..0367efdc5b7a 100644 --- a/arch/x86/include/asm/bitops.h +++ b/arch/x86/include/asm/bitops.h @@ -201,12 +201,8 @@ arch_test_and_change_bit(long nr, volatile unsigned long *addr) return GEN_BINARY_RMWcc(LOCK_PREFIX __ASM_SIZE(btc), *addr, c, "Ir", nr); } -static __no_kcsan_or_inline bool constant_test_bit(long nr, const volatile unsigned long *addr) +static __always_inline bool constant_test_bit(long nr, const volatile unsigned long *addr) { - /* - * Because this is a plain access, we need to disable KCSAN here to - * avoid double instrumentation via instrumented bitops. - */ return ((1UL << (nr & (BITS_PER_LONG-1))) & (addr[nr >> _BITOPS_LONG_SHIFT])) != 0; } -- cgit v1.2.3-59-g8ed1b
